The now-retired police chief for the village of Kenmore has pleaded guilty to possession of hydrocodone.

Peter Breitnauer appeared in federal court Thursday.

His attorney says it's a misdemeanor charge and he could receive what the law calls "special probation" if he stays clean. 

Breitnauer was arrested back in October at Kenmore Police headquarters.

Prosecutors say he took prescription pills from the state medication drop box and admitted to taking the pills for his own use to support his addiction.

He now faces a maximum of one year and a $100,000 fine.

He is scheduled to be sentenced in April.
